The William Humphreys Art Gallery (WHAG) in Kimberley, Northern Cape, is offering an exciting six-month internship programme under the Presidential Employment Stimulus Programme (PESP 5). If you have a background in creative writing or graphic design, this is your chance to gain practical experience in the arts sector while earning a monthly stipend of R5700.


Work-Based Experience Programme Details

  • Duration: 6 Months (1 April 2025 – 30 September 2025)
  • Monthly Stipend: R5700
  • Location: William Humphreys Art Gallery, Kimberley
  • Deadline: 2 March 2025
  • Shortlisted Candidates: Will go through a selection process
  • Communication: Only shortlisted candidates will be contacted

About the Work-Based Experience Programme at William Humphreys Art Gallery

The PESP 5 Work-Based Experience Programme (WBE) at WHAG runs from 1 April 2025 to 30 September 2025 and offers two intern positions in the fields of creative writing and graphic design.

Intern Position 1: Creative Writing Internship

Are you a talented writer with a passion for art and storytelling? This internship will allow you to develop administration, research, and content creation skills for exhibition catalogues, newsletters, and other WHAG publications.

Requirements

  • Qualification: BA degree in Creative Writing (NQF Level 7)
  • Languages: English is required, while knowledge of Afrikaans and/or Tswana is advantageous
  • Skills: Strong communication and writing abilities, problem-solving, and initiative
  • Software Knowledge: Proficiency in MS Office
  • Commitment: Must be available for the entire six-month period
  • Age Limit: Applicants must be between 18 and 35 years old

Application Documents

  • Updated CV
  • Certified Copy of NQF Level 7 Qualification
  • Certified Copy of ID
  • Bank Confirmation Document

Intern Position 2: Graphic Design Internship

Are you a visual storyteller with a flair for design? This internship will develop your skills in graphic design, administration, social media, project support, and art education.

Requirements

  • Qualification: Diploma or Degree in Graphic Design (NQF Level 6 or higher)
  • Languages: English is required, while Afrikaans and/or Tswana is advantageous
  • Skills: Strong design skills, creativity, problem-solving, and communication
  • Software Knowledge: Proficiency in MS Office and Adobe Design Software
  • Commitment: Must be available for the entire six-month period
  • Age Limit: Applicants must be between 18 and 35 years old

Application Documents

  • Updated CV
  • Certified Copy of NQF Level 6 or Higher Qualification
  • Certified Copy of ID
  • Bank Confirmation Document
  • Portfolio of Work (Maximum 3 pages)
